How to learn digital marketing from basics?
Start with a clear sequence instead of random tutorials: understand the main areas first — SEO, content marketing, social media, email, and paid ads — then pick one channel and practise on something real, like your own Instagram page or a small blog. Free resources are enough to begin, but most beginners get stuck jumping between videos, so a structured course or step-by-step roadmap helps you actually finish what you start. If you have a 9–5, even 45–60 focused minutes a day works, as long as you apply what you learn the same week. A 1:1 clarity call with a mentor can also cut out months of guesswork.
What are the digital marketing basics for beginners?
The core basics are: how SEO brings free traffic from Google, how content marketing builds trust, how social media platforms like Instagram and LinkedIn grow an audience, how email marketing nurtures buyers, and how paid ads scale what already works. Basic analytics ties it all together — knowing where visitors come from and what makes them buy. Beginners don't need to master everything at once; understand the concepts first, then go deeper into one channel that matches your goal, such as selling digital products or building a personal brand.

What are passive income streams, and how do they work?
A passive income stream is any source that keeps paying you after the initial work is done — an ebook that sells daily, an online course, affiliate links inside older content, or dividend-paying investments. They work because you build an asset once and then maintain it with light, regular marketing. If you're figuring out how to create passive income streams as a beginner, the simplest path is: pick a problem you can solve, build one digital product around it, list it on a selling platform, and drive traffic to it through consistent content.
What does selling digital products mean?
It means selling downloadable or online-access products instead of physical items — ebooks, Canva templates, planners, presets, online courses, guides, or paid workshops. You create the product once, list it on a platform, and there is no inventory, shipping, or repeat manufacturing cost, so almost every sale is high-margin. This is why selling digital products has become one of the most popular ways in India to build a second income alongside a job.
How to sell digital products online as a complete beginner?
Follow four steps: pick one specific problem you can solve — a budget planner, resume template, or short step-by-step guide — build it with a tool like Canva, list it on a platform such as Topmate, Gumroad, or Instamojo, and promote it consistently through Instagram or LinkedIn content. Most beginners don't struggle with creating the product; they struggle with marketing it long enough. Talk about your product repeatedly, solve small problems publicly, and first sales usually come from that consistency rather than a perfect launch.
How to sell digital products in India?
Create the product, list it on a platform that supports Indian payments — Topmate, Instamojo, Graphy, or Gumroad — and promote it through content. Two India-specific things matter most: pricing and payments. Entry-level pricing in rupees (₹99–₹999) converts far better for first-time buyers, and your platform must accept UPI, cards, and net banking smoothly. As earnings grow, keep proper records and check income tax and GST requirements. Building an audience on Instagram or LinkedIn before launching makes those first sales much easier.
How to sell digital products on Etsy from India?
Indian sellers can open an Etsy shop and list products as digital downloads — you upload the file, set the price, and Etsy delivers it automatically after each purchase. Before starting, check the current Etsy India requirements for fees, KYC, and payout methods, since these change. Etsy works best for design-heavy products such as planners, templates, and printables, and because buyers find products through Etsy's own search, your listing titles and tags need proper keyword research instead of generic names.
Can I sell digital products online for free?
Yes. You can design the product for free using Canva's free plan or Google Docs, and list it on platforms that only take a cut when you actually make a sale, like Gumroad or Topmate, so your upfront cost stays zero. The real investment is promotion — free platforms don't bring buyers to you, so your content has to do that. Selling for free is the smartest way to validate your first idea; once sales begin, reinvest in better tools, a custom domain, and paid reach.
Can you sell digital products on Amazon from India?
Yes, mainly through Kindle Direct Publishing (KDP) for ebooks and Audible for audiobooks, since Amazon's regular Indian marketplace is built around physical products. For templates, courses, and other downloadables, dedicated platforms usually give you better margins and a direct relationship with the buyer. A smart approach many Indian creators use: price a low-cost ebook on Amazon for visibility and credibility, while selling your main digital products on a platform where you keep more profit.
How do I sell digital products on Canva?
Canva is a design tool rather than a marketplace, so the workflow is: design the product — templates, planners, ebooks, social media kits — export it, and sell it through platforms like Topmate, Gumroad, or Etsy. One of the bestselling categories is Canva templates themselves, delivered as an editable template link that the buyer duplicates into their own account. Just follow Canva's content licence rules: you can sell your own designs, but you cannot resell Canva's stock elements as standalone products.
